Rural Hill was the absolute perfect venue for my husband and I's recent fall wedding! We really wanted open, colorful, and picturesque landscape reminiscent of the mountains, with the convenience of being close to home. When we pulled up for ou...r tour, it was clear to both of us that we had found what we were looking for. In addition to the beautiful landscape, the reception hall was wonderful as well. The functional kitchen made food prep easy and stress free, and the hall itself was large enough for layout of buffet tables, dining tables for guests, Bar, and cake table. Choosing to have our dance floor out on the covered brick patio made dancing the night away in the cool fall air with our friends and loved ones even more wonderful. The staff at Rural Hill are all very personable and helpful. Lauren was incredibly kind and helpful throughout the entire planning process and was open to hear my requests, but also made wonderful suggestions and recommendations whenever I wasn't quite sure about things. Eric and Misty were very attentive the day of our wedding by keeping things tidy, and even moving the decorations from our ceremony site over to the reception area. We had planned on having a fire pit, but when the winds were a little too high, Eric forewarned me that it might not be safe. Later in the evening, when the winds had died down, Eric set up and lit a wonderful fire for our guests to enjoy with only an hour and a half left of our reception. I could tell that all Rural Hill staff genuinely cared that my Husband and I enjoy our special day, and did all they could to make sure that was the case. From set up to clean up, they were there. For the beauty of the location, the price is reasonable. Not only that, but the price of rental goes towards the preservation of this historic site so that it can be enjoyed by the public for years to come, and that it something that I can get behind. Our wedding was an absolute dream, and exceeded our expectations, and Rural Hill was a huge part of that.
